Social Media Content Creation Course Glossary

A list of terms and definitions for your reference.

A formula that Facebook uses to rank and prioritize posts on feeds. Based on the post itself and how people are responding to it, Facebook can increase or decrease your post’s reach.  

A term used to describe both social analysis tools and the information those tools provide.

Content that is timeless and does not expire or go out of style. 

A word or phrase preceded by a hash sign (#) that is used on social media websites to identify and categorize content on a specific topic. They make it easier to discover posts around those specific topics because hashtags collect all social media content within that same hashtag/topic.

An email marketing strategy that occurs when a person fills out a form with their email in order to download content or register for an event.
A self-portrait photograph, taken with a digital camera or smartphone.

A feature within the Instagram and Facebook where users can capture and post content in a slideshow format.

An Instagram feature that is only available to accounts with more than 10,000 followers. The features allows you to add a link to your Stories that users can access by swiping up.
